Several principal emissions result from coal combustion: 1. Sulfur dioxide (SO2), which contributes to acid rain and respiratory illnesses 2. Nitrogen oxides (NOx), which contribute to smog and respiratory illnesses 3. Particulates, which contribute to smog, haze, and respiratory illnesses and lung disease 4. … See more Surface mines (sometimes called strip mines) were the source of about 62% of the coal mined in the United States in 2024.
